A shareholding pattern shows how shares are distributed among the shareholders of a company. It helps identify ownership percentage, control, and voting rights.
Change in shareholding pattern happens when ownership changes due to share transfer, allotment, buyback, or restructuring. It must be properly recorded in company registers and compliance records.
To change shareholders, the company must follow the correct route such as share transfer or share allotment. Required documents, approvals, and company records must be updated properly.
Documents may include shareholder details, transfer forms, share certificates, approvals, and supporting transaction records. The exact documents depend on whether the change is through transfer, allotment, or restructuring.
No, share transfer is one way to change shareholders, while shareholding change can also happen through fresh allotment, buyback, or restructuring. The process depends on the nature of the ownership change.
Yes, change in shareholding pattern can affect voting rights, control, and decision making in a company. This is why ownership changes must be documented carefully.
Yes, company registers and ownership records must be updated after any shareholder change. Incorrect records can create compliance issues, disputes, or due diligence problems later.
